## Description

DroneCore Suite x G-Hadron Adapter is a combination of hardware and software for seamless transmission of the video stream from the G-Hadron gimbal into the Jetson running on the DroneCore Suite. This unit will allow the connection of the Gremsy Hadron gimbal to the DCS2 ecosystem via standardised DCS2.Payload connector

**Box content**

* 1x G-Hadron Adapter for DCS, including a software driver.
* 1x Cam – FPC cable (length 10 cm / 20 cm / 25 cm)

## Power supply

{% hint style="danger" %}
**WARNING - Do not exceed the maximum input voltage**

Exceeding the maximum input voltage of 100 V may result in permanent damage to the device. Ensure that the input voltage remains within the specified limits at all times. Special care has to be taken if voltage transients and oscillations are present, as these may cause the maximum rating to be exceeded. This can occur in systems with high inductance, during switching events, or when using motor controllers with active braking. Appropriate suppression and protection measures must be implemented.
{% endhint %}

{% hint style="danger" %}
**WARNING - Beware of excess heat**

Heat is generated by all onboard voltage regulators during operation, with dissipation increasing at higher load current and total power consumption. Adequate thermal management, such as airflow or passive cooling, is recommended when operating the board at higher load conditions to ensure proper thermal performance and prevent overheating. Onboard power monitoring can be used to provide a precise overview of power consumption across the whole system.
{% endhint %}

**Recommended Input Voltage Range:** 20–80 V

**Maximum Input Voltage:** 100 V

<details>

<summary><strong>ADDR</strong></summary>

<figure><img src="/files/L0x5tcslxyYaHt93OOla" alt="" width="45"><figcaption></figcaption></figure>

Solder bridge to change GPIO I2C address:

* SB open = 0x21
* SB closed = 0x20

</details>
